The Facts:
– Texas saw record-setting solar energy output during the summer, alleviating some stress on the grid.
– ERCOT issued multiple grid warnings due to high demand and insufficient generation capacity.
– Home battery systems have become increasingly popular, helping homeowners mitigate electric bill volatility.
– The combination of state incentives and falling solar costs offers an unprecedented opportunity for energy independence.
– Areas with destabilized grids, like Texas, are witnessing a surge in home solar installations as a safeguard against rising electric bills.

Common Questions

How much did Texas increase its solar energy output this summer?

This summer, Texas reached record solar energy output, accounting for over **35%** of the state’s energy generation during peak hours.

What role do home batteries play in enhancing energy independence in Texas?

Home batteries enable residents to store excess solar energy for later use, which helps avoid the peaks of high demand and mitigates grid dependence and volatility of electric bills.

How are utilities like ERCOT responding to rising demand and supply challenges?

ERCOT has issued multiple grid warnings to manage demand pressures but also acknowledges the rise of residential solar adoption as a critical part of addressing these energy supply challenges.
